Laura Elliott is a scholar working on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Laura Elliott has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Surgery, 11 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and 6 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Laura Elliott's work include Cardiovascular Syncope and Autonomic Disorders (14 papers),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(9 papers) and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(7 papers). Laura Elliott is often cited by papers focused on Cardiovascular Syncope and Autonomic Disorders (14 papers),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(9 papers) and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(7 papers). Laura Elliott collaborates with scholars based in United States and United Kingdom. Laura Elliott's co-authors include Blair P. Grubb, Peter N. Temesy‐Armos, Harry Hahn, Douglas A. Wolfe, Daniela Samoil, G Gérard, P. Brewster, Anne Coble Voss, Vanessa Fuchs‐Tarlovsky and Kyle L. Thompson and has published in prestigious journals such as Circulation, Annals of Internal Medicine and American Journal of Public Health.
